PA Schedule UE - Unreimbursed Business Expenses

Some workers may be able to deduct eligible work-related expenses from their state income tax. These resources can help you determine which expenses are deductible as an unreimbursed business expense. Keep in mind, state and federal rules differ.

Generally, expenses that may qualify for an itemized deduction include:

  1. Travel and mileage
  2. Certain mobile phone uses
  3. Uniforms (required by the employer that are not suitable for street wear.)
  4. Small tools
  5. Office supplies
  6. Professional license fees
  7. Some moving expenses
  8. Certain educational costs
  9. Union dues, agency fees or initiation fees


Review the General Guidelines for Unreimbursed Expense Documentation for a complete list. The actual expense must be reported and cannot have been reimbursed

HOW TO REPORT / SUPPORTING DOCUMENTATION

You can claim a deduction for an unreimbursed employee business expense by filing a PA Schedule UE, Allowable Employee Business Expenses form along with your PA-40 Personal Income Tax Return. Review the instructions beginning on Page 25 of the PA-40IN to determine if you can deduct expenses from your PA-taxable compensation.

Remember that you must keep records to prove the unreimbursed business expenses you deduct and provide the documentation when filing a PA Schedule UE.
